Japanese bracket of AEW Women’s Title Eliminator tournament results

The first round of the Japanese side of the bracket of the AEW Women’s Title Eliminator tournament aired yesterday on the AEW YouTube account.

The show was taped from the Ice Ribbon Dojo in Saitama, Japan and Dynamite commentator Excalibur did voice-over commentary for the broadcast. AEW Women’s champion Hikaru Shida, who traveled to Japan for this, helped produce the show on the ground.

In the matches, Yuka Sakazaki defeated Mei Suruga, Emi Sakura defeated Veny, Ryo Mizunami defeated Maki Itoh, and Aja Kong defeated Rin Kadokura. The next round will now feature Emi Sakura vs. Yuka Sakazaki and Aja Kong vs. Ryo Mizunami.
